Man City to welcome New York City FC for two friendlies

Manchester City hope to rebuild their relationship with New York City FC over the Frank Lampard row.

City have invited New York to train and play two warm-up matches - against St Mirren and Brondby - at their new Etihad Campus training and academy complex next month, says the Daily Express.

Lampard will now get the chance to meet his new team-mates, including New York's other designated star player, David Villa, the former Valencia and Barcelona striker.

New York head coach Jason Kreis said: "St Mirren and Brondby will provide top class opposition for us ahead of our first competitive MLS game against Orlando on March 8."
